Donald Trump denies wrongdoing in his handling of security tapes sought by federal investigators . US Special Counsel Jack Smith filed three new criminal counts against Trump on Thursday bringing the total to and charged a maintenance worker at Trumps MaraLago resort Carlos De Oliveira with conspiracy to obstruct justice .

Trump said in an interview with conservative radio host John Fredericks that he believed he wasnt required to hand over security tapes from his Florida resort but did so anyway . Trump also said he would not end his presidential campaign if he is convicted and sentenced on the various charges against him .
